diff options
author | Sergei Golubchik <serg@mariadb.org> | 2015-07-28 00:01:59 +0200 |
---|---|---|
committer | Sergei Golubchik <serg@mariadb.org> | 2015-08-01 17:48:41 +0200 |
commit | 9cb8cff312ffd56de0ff17d7567c7975d9e3bf12 (patch) | |
tree | 0d5dcf1ae08d5e51af64036a29143f8964cccf12 /win | |
parent | 4188ba9c1e0ea195adf00d9e6d11b29ef18b2109 (diff) | |
download | mariadb-git-9cb8cff312ffd56de0ff17d7567c7975d9e3bf12.tar.gz |
MDEV-8296 MSVS 2013 & WiX 3.9
Support for VS2013 and WiX 3.9
(patch by Andrey Kuznetsov)
Diffstat (limited to 'win')
-rw-r--r-- | win/packaging/CMakeLists.txt | 1 | ||||
-rw-r--r-- | win/packaging/ca/CMakeLists.txt | 6 |
2 files changed, 6 insertions, 1 deletions
diff --git a/win/packaging/CMakeLists.txt b/win/packaging/CMakeLists.txt index 95547ac9f3a..3b9b72f48fd 100644 --- a/win/packaging/CMakeLists.txt +++ b/win/packaging/CMakeLists.txt @@ -24,6 +24,7 @@ FIND_PATH(WIX_DIR heat.exe "$ENV{ProgramFiles}/Windows Installer XML v3/bin" "$ENV{ProgramFiles}/Windows Installer XML v3.5/bin" "$ENV{ProgramFiles}/Windows Installer XML v3.6/bin" + "$ENV{ProgramFiles}/WiX Toolset v3.9/bin" "$ENV{WIX}/bin" ) diff --git a/win/packaging/ca/CMakeLists.txt b/win/packaging/ca/CMakeLists.txt index 0da1e5d67b1..ccd03130d69 100644 --- a/win/packaging/ca/CMakeLists.txt +++ b/win/packaging/ca/CMakeLists.txt @@ -36,6 +36,9 @@ ELSEIF(MSVC_VERSION EQUAL 1500) ELSEIF(MSVC_VERSION EQUAL 1600 OR MSVC_VERSION EQUAL 1700 ) SET(WIX35_MSVC_SUFFIX "_2010") SET(WIX36_MSVC_SUFFIX "VS2010") +ELSEIF(MSVC_VERSION EQUAL 1800 OR MSVC_VERSION EQUAL 1900 ) + SET(WIX35_MSVC_SUFFIX "_2013") + SET(WIX36_MSVC_SUFFIX "VS2013") ELSE() # When next VS is out, add the correct version here MESSAGE(FATAL_ERROR "Unknown VS version") @@ -47,7 +50,8 @@ FIND_LIBRARY(WIX_WCAUTIL_LIBRARY wcautil PATHS ${WIX_DIR}/../SDK/lib - ${WIX_DIR}/../SDK/${WIX36_MSVC_SUFFIX}/lib/${WIX36_ARCH_SUFFIX}) + ${WIX_DIR}/../SDK/${WIX36_MSVC_SUFFIX}/lib/${WIX36_ARCH_SUFFIX} + ) FIND_LIBRARY(WIX_DUTIL_LIBRARY NAMES dutil${WIX_ARCH_SUFFIX} dutil${WIX35_MSVC_SUFFIX}${WIX_ARCH_SUFFIX} |